Why does the client fail to start, and what does the error mean?
If the client reports an error code -1, it is likely due to an MPI problem. Try re-registering mpiexec by running install.bat again. If the client fails to start, and the fahlog.ext shows a CoreStatus = 63 (99) error, that is a permissions problem, or a MPI registration problem, or both. To correct this, set the properties of the fah.exe file to “Run as Administrator” and then run the “install.bat” file again to register MPI and the SMPD service.
